Job Role & Responsibilities
|
Role: Seating system Design Engineer
- Design and detailing of Seating system Parts like
- Cushion, backrest, Head Restraint
- Seat structure
- Sliding and reclining mechanism.
- Seat belt, Foam, soft trims
- Co-ordination with CAE team for analysis of seat parts, able to interpret results and providing countermeasures.
- Co-ordination with testing for successful physical validation of seat, DFM/DFA resolution, styling dept. for design/mfg inputs.
- Co-ordination with other design teams related to mounting scheme of aggregate parts.
- VAVE studies.
- Root cause analysis and resolution for internal testing, field and production issues.
- Interaction with suppliers and toolmakers for the development of new product to achieve desired quality for the physical testing of design.
- Should have completed one seat project cycle
